About This School

Giant City Elem School is a public middle in Carbondale, Illinois, serving 218 students in grades PK-8. Academic results show that students demonstrate proficiency with 57% in ELA. The school maintains a 13:1 student-teacher ratio with a staff of 16 teachers. The student body is composed of 54% male and 46% female students. The demographic makeup includes 74% White, 10% Two or More Races, 9% Hispanic, 5% Black, and 1% Asian students.
